Autoimmune Disorder
A condition in which the immune system mistakenly attacks the body's own tissues as though they were foreign invaders.
Synovial Joints
Joints that are encased in a flexible capsule filled with synovial fluid, facilitating movement by lubricating the joint surfaces.
Arthritis
A medical condition involving inflammation of the joints, leading to pain and stiffness.
Osteoporosis
A condition characterized by a decrease in bone density, leading to fragile bones and an increased risk of fractures.
